The Dangers of Corrosion in Strong Acid and Strong Alkali Environments
In most industrial environments, acids and alkalis are common conditions we face,
and strong acids and strong alkalis (especially strong acids) are the main factors causing steel corrosion,
and areas with acidic environments like chemical storage tanks and electrolytic plants,
require careful design and maintenance of coatings.Industries Commonly Affected by Strong Acid and Strong Alkali Corrosion

Electrolytic Industry
- The electrolytic industry includes chlor-alkali industry, electroplating applications, and metal smelting. Electrolysis plants typically contain strong acids and alkalis, and the corrosive environment is very harsh.

Chemical Storage Tanks
- Chemical storage tank media include concentrated sulfuric acid, concentrated nitric acid, potassium permanganate, and other strong oxidizing agents that can undergo chemical reactions with most metals. Acid and alkali resistance, as well as solvent resistance, are required.

Wastewater Treatment Plants
- Wastewater treatment plant tanks and bottoms are subject to erosion from high-concentration, multi-component wastewater, microbial corrosion, and the natural aging of reinforced concrete structures.
